Overview:
FGCU fell victim to the big inning Wednesday night vs #5 Miami. Gus Carter (0-1) had been cruising with 7 K’s through 4 IP, until the 5th inning, where #5 Miami put up 7 runs, including a Gabe Rivera grand slam. #5 Miami was the better team Wednesday night, but the Eagles get another crack at the Hurricanes, April 21st on the road.
Stephen Wilmer and Jacob Lojewski, both had RBI’s for the Eagles in the game. Jake Garland (2-1) pitched brilliantly for the Hurricanes, pitching 7 strong innings, only allowing one ER, 5 hits, while striking out 2 Eagles and walking one.
